Abstract
In this work, interface modes of two-dimensional photonic crystal heterostructures have been investigated by usage of the supercell method. The photonic crystal heterostructure is made of two photonic crystals with square symmetry in which one of them is composed of circular dielectric rods in air background and the other one is constructed by drilled square holes in dielectric. It is shown that using of a proper supercell plays an important role in obtaining the correct interface modes. We have also showed that the guided interface modes and single mode which is different from those reported in some published works are nearly dispersionless.
